Rare Books Uncovered: A Guide To Valuation

Rare Books Uncovered: A Guide to Valuation is a comprehensive resource designed for collectors, appraisers, and enthusiasts interested in understanding the worth and significance of rare books. The guide covers methodologies for evaluating rarity, condition, historical importance, and market trends to accurately determine a book's value in the collectibles marketplace.

Key Features

  • In-depth explanation of common valuation techniques
  • Insight into factors influencing a book's worth, including condition and provenance
  • Guidance on identifying authentic rare books versus reproductions
  • Market analysis and current trends in rare book collecting
  • Illustrative examples and case studies for practical understanding

Pros

  • Well-researched and detailed guidance suitable for both beginners and experienced collectors
  • Practical tips on assessing condition and authenticity
  • Includes up-to-date market insights and valuation methods
  • Highly informative with numerous real-world examples

Cons

  • May be somewhat technical for complete novices without prior background
  • Focuses primarily on Western rare books, with limited coverage of other regions or genres
  • Could benefit from more recent updates to reflect evolving market dynamics
